Ticket: the Marrowgate static-analysis baseline drifted out of sync after the repo split from the old Fennridge monolith. Suppressed findings no longer match file paths, so new violations slip through silently. Please regenerate the baseline from a clean trunk build and commit it alongside the tool version pin. The regeneration run that produced the current file is traceable via the token below.

session token of kahog-bahif = htk9_f63daec35

**Q: DiffBarge locked me out of the admin pane mid-incident — what now?**

Happens more than you'd think, usually after three bad attempts while you're bleary-eyed at 3am. Don't restart the service; the big-file render queue will drop everything in flight. Instead, go to the recovery prompt on the ops console and enter the team passphrase. It resets your session without touching the queue. Same one Tobin set up last quarter, which is:

recovery phrase for fajef-tagaf: ulaeth-tamvan-sorwyn-kaseth-sorir

Action item from the Brindlewharf outage review: the transitive upgrade of the Quillbase client broke retry semantics because nothing in the Larkspur build pinned it. Going forward, all production services must pin direct and transitive dependencies via the lockfile generated by the Fennmark tool; unpinned builds will fail CI. If you are paged for a dependency drift alert, check the drift dashboard first. The thresholds that trigger those alerts are listed below.

constants for yafop-hahaf:
QUOTAS = {
    "zorwyn": 5,
    "wenix": 5,
    "ralael": 2,
    "druix": 1,
}

# InkLedger Environments

InkLedger, our PDF invoice renderer, runs in three environments: dev, staging, and production. Each environment has its own font cache, template bucket, and render queue. New team members should verify staging parity before promoting any template change. Please read each setting carefully before editing anything. The staging environment currently uses the following configuration values.

deployment values, yadup-tajof:
oliath:
  log_level: debug
  metrics_host: metrics.oliath.zemvarlabs.internal
  pool_size: 4